Handover — Corvane Partnership

Teya, here's where things stand on the Ashfield Logistics term sheet. Their counsel accepted our liability cap but is still pushing on the termination-for-convenience clause — Marlow thinks they'll fold if we hold firm another week. Payment milestones are agreed. Don't let them reopen the IP schedule. The reason we're not budging ties back to the plan summarized below.

confidential, kahop-yahap: Project Weniel slips by six weeks because of the staffing delay.

### Broker Upgrade: Support Impact

The Pindrop messaging tier moves to Relaygate 6 in the next maintenance window. Support should expect a brief reconnect storm as clients renegotiate; this is normal and resolves within a minute. Escalate only if consumer lag persists past ten minutes. Throughput and retry behavior are governed by the constants below, which ticket responses may reference when customers ask about new limits.

constants for hawif-hawip:
RATE_LIMITS = {
    "gileth": 347,
    "rusdor": 693,
}

Tide-table widget (Moonwake app): agreed the widget will cache harbor predictions for 24h and fall back to the last-known table when the upstream feed is stale. Timezone handling stays in the widget, not the feed parser — note this for future refactors. Open question on spring-tide highlighting deferred to next sprint. Questions about this decision go to the owner below.

signatory, yahog-badug: Quenix Ulaael

Handover — Tessa to Marlow

Hey Marlow, the returned demo units from the Orvane trial are boxed in the records room — six Cadenza tablets, all wiped and logged. Condition notes are in the blue folder on my desk. Courier from Hartleaf Freight comes Wednesday morning to take them back to the Stelport office. One thing before you release them — the hand-over instruction is below.

drop instructions, hahip-badug: the quenox ralath courier leaves the kaseth fraiel rusiel tameth belys istdor ralion giliel ledger at gate 7830 under passcode 165413